Amanda Prather grew up in Granite Bay, California playing volleyball. She comes from a family of volleyball players and coaches and has been around the sport her whole life. Amanda was a setter and played at Synergy Force Volleyball Club in Roseville, CA, and Granite Bay High School. In 2013 her GBHS team won the California Division 1 state title.
Amanda has coached indoor and sand volleyball over the course of 5 years. She coached on the sand for Northern California Volleyball Club, and coached camps clinics at Synergy Force Volleyball Club. She spent 2 years coaching JV and Varsity at San Dieguito Academy High School and is now the assistant Varsity coach at La Costa Canyon High School.
Amanda graduated with a degree in Journalism from San Diego State University in 2021, and from The University of San Diego in 2022 with her Master’s in Education and teaching credential. She also teaches in the English Department at La Costa Canyon High School.
Amanda wants to encourage her athletes to be their best on and off the court. She values hard work, perseverance, and a positive attitude.
